Yep, we’re diving into some feelings again this week with a close-up look at FEAR, and how you can face yours to get the goals you really want for yourself.

On the daily, I hear you:

“I’m afraid to step on the scale.”

“I’m afraid to eat that many calories.”

“I’m afraid to sign up for a 5k.”

“I’m afraid if I eat something sweet (or salty, or snacky, or whatever) that I won’t stop.”

“I’m afraid if I stop exercising for a day that I’ll never start up again.”

We are afraid of so many things that aren’t truly fearful.

So, let’s uncover

WHAT fear really is

WHY we feel it

HOW it’s not unlike other emotions

WHY we don’t actually want to stop feeling it

And – most importantly – HOW to face it and move through it.

I’ve got straightforward advice and a VERY simply question to ask yourself that can help you face your FEARS.
